Blog

Understanding Proto-Danksharding: A Step Toward Full Implementation

Understanding proto-danksharding: a step toward full implementation

Introduction

As blockchain technology continues ⁣too⁣ evolve, scalability remains one of the most pressing challenges facing decentralized networks.Among ⁣the ‍various⁢ solutions being explored, proto-danksharding has emerged as a promising approach to ⁢enhance Ethereum’s capacity without ⁣compromising​ decentralization​ or security. this article aims to⁣ provide a thorough understanding of ​proto-danksharding, exploring‌ its foundational concepts, potential benefits, and the implications⁤ for⁣ future blockchain scalability. By breaking down its⁤ technical intricacies and contextualizing its role within the broader Ethereum upgrade roadmap, this​ piece seeks‌ to⁤ illuminate ​why proto-danksharding represents a significant step toward the ⁤ultimate goal ‌of full⁣ sharding ‌deployment.​ As the⁣ blockchain landscape undergoes rapid⁢ change, grasping these advancements will ​be crucial ⁢for developers, ⁢investors, ‌and enthusiasts alike.
Understanding⁤ the‌ fundamentals ⁢of proto-danksharding ⁣architecture

Understanding⁢ the Fundamentals of Proto-Danksharding Architecture

The foundation ⁣of Proto-danksharding⁢ lies⁣ in its innovative approach to scalability and efficiency in blockchain networks. By ‌breaking down data availability into ​smaller segments, known ​as shards, the architecture allows‍ for a‍ more ‍streamlined ‌processing⁣ of⁣ transactions. ‍This means that rather than⁣ requiring every node to validate the entire blockchain, ‍nodes⁣ can focus⁢ on specific shards. As‌ an ⁣inevitable result, the network can​ handle ⁤a significantly higher volume of transactions together, promoting​ speed and reducing congestion.

At ‌the ‌heart of this architecture is the concept of data availability sampling. ⁣This technique allows nodes​ to verify the integrity of shard ‍data without needing ⁤to ⁢download the​ entire dataset.By leveraging cryptographic proofs, nodes can efficiently sample⁤ pieces of data across different ‍shards,⁢ ensuring ​that the system remains secure while optimizing performance. This ‌not only⁣ enhances the user experience but ‌also minimizes the ⁣barriers to entry ⁢for new ​participants in the network.

Key‍ Element Description
Sharding Divides the blockchain into smaller parts for efficient processing.
Data Availability ​Sampling Allows nodes to verify shard ⁤data without downloading it​ entirely.
Scalability Increases transaction ⁤throughput and ‍reduces network congestion.

Furthermore, the emphasis on modularity within Proto-Danksharding provides versatility in adapting to ​evolving technological advancements. ⁣This ⁢design not only accommodates future upgrades but also‍ facilitates seamless⁤ integration with other components​ of the blockchain ecosystem.As a result, Proto-Danksharding presents a promising pathway toward achieving the vision of a​ fully-scaled blockchain solution⁤ that meets ‍the demands‌ of ‍the ⁢growing decentralized ‍landscape.

Exploring the benefits of enhanced‍ scalability⁢ and‌ efficiency

Exploring the⁣ Benefits of Enhanced ‍Scalability and Efficiency

enhanced⁢ scalability and⁢ efficiency play a pivotal role in the evolution of‍ blockchain technology,particularly ‌with the​ advent of Proto-Danksharding.This approach paves⁢ the way for​ networks to handle a ⁣significantly​ higher ⁣volume of transactions without compromising on performance. By enabling data availability sampling, Proto-Danksharding minimizes‌ the burden on individual validators while optimizing the overall throughput of the network. This ​leads to a ‍more robust‌ infrastructure capable ⁢of supporting ⁢a growing ecosystem of decentralized applications and⁤ users.

Incorporating‍ Proto-Danksharding into blockchain⁣ frameworks results in ‍a variety of benefits that directly contribute to⁤ improved operational ⁤efficacy. Some‌ of these advantages include:

  • Improved Transaction Speed:‍ Faster ​block⁣ processing ⁣times allow for ​near-instantaneous confirmations.
  • Lower Fees: Reduced congestion​ leads to ‍decreased transaction costs, making blockchain solutions more accessible.
  • Increased ⁢Network Participation: Lower resource​ requirements ‍encourage more nodes to ⁣join,‍ enhancing decentralization.

The long-term implications of such advancements in‌ scalability and efficiency are‍ monumental. By adopting Proto-Danksharding, blockchain networks can transform ‍their⁤ architecture to accommodate future demands seamlessly. Here’s ⁣a brief overview of⁣ how enhanced scalability translates into key performance indicators:

Performance Metric Before⁤ Proto-Danksharding After Proto-Danksharding
Transaction Throughput‌ (TPS) 15⁤ TPS 300+ TPS
Average Confirmation Time 10⁢ minutes 2 minutes
Transaction Fees $5 $0.10

Implementing incremental changes for​ successful adoption

Implementing Incremental Changes ⁢for Successful Adoption

To ​achieve smooth⁢ integration of ​Proto-Danksharding, it is essential to focus on incremental ‌changes rather than‌ attempting to implement everything at once. This method ‌allows for a ‍more ⁣manageable transition, enabling developers⁣ and users to ‌adapt⁢ to ‍new processes​ gradually. By​ prioritizing smaller, focused enhancements, the transition can become a ​communal ​effort, promoting​ collaboration and understanding among stakeholders.

Consider these strategic approaches when rolling out Proto-Danksharding:

  • Modular Implementation: ‌ Divide the ⁤project ⁣into smaller⁤ modules that can be individually tested and ⁣validated before ⁣full ⁢system integration.
  • Feedback‍ Loops: Establish mechanisms‌ for ⁤capturing real-time feedback ⁤from early adopters,⁣ facilitating immediate adjustments and improvements.
  • Training and Documentation: ⁤Provide comprehensive resources and training ⁤sessions that enable users​ to ‌acclimate to the new features and functionalities confidently.

Furthermore, understanding the impact of these​ incremental changes can be enhanced through data ‍analysis. The following table summarizes​ essential metrics to​ track‍ success during the adoption phase:

Metric Description Target Value
User Adoption Rate Percentage of active users ⁤utilizing⁣ new ⁣features 75%
Response ‌Time Average time for feedback resolution < 24 hours
Documentation ​Usage frequency of​ access ‍to training materials 80% of users

Best practices for developers ⁢in transitioning to ⁤proto-danksharding

Best Practices for Developers in ⁣Transitioning to ⁣Proto-Danksharding

Navigating the landscape ​of Proto-Danksharding requires developers to adopt​ a ⁣set of ⁣best practices that cater ‌specifically to this ⁣evolving paradigm.Firstly, ⁤it’s crucial ‍to have a deep understanding of⁤ sharding mechanics, particularly ‍how it ⁣impacts consensus mechanisms and transaction throughput. Developers should immerse⁤ themselves in the documentation,study ‍existing implementations,and engage⁢ with community ​forums dedicated to sharding advancements. This foundational knowledge will help bridge the gap between traditional⁢ advancement practices ⁢and the​ new structures provided​ by Proto-Danksharding.

Secondly, prioritize ‌modularity ​in your codebase. As systems transition to ​sharded ⁢architectures, the code must be adaptable to changes in⁤ shard configurations and ⁢inter-shard communication protocols. This entails creating APIs that can easily evolve and managing‌ dependencies effectively. Emphasizing​ layered architecture ⁤and decomposing functionalities ​ into manageable modules‌ can ⁤greatly enhance maintainability and facilitate a smoother integration‍ as sharding protocols mature.

Lastly, testing and monitoring become paramount in a sharded habitat. Implement ‍a robust suite ‍of tests ‌that simulate various shard interactions, network latencies, and failure scenarios. ⁤Continuous‌ integration/continuous deployment (CI/CD) pipelines should be designed to ⁣incorporate these tests, ⁤ensuring that any issues are identified ‌early in⁢ the development⁤ process. Additionally,invest in monitoring tools that provide⁢ real-time insights into shard performance and⁣ health,enabling quicker reactions⁢ to anomalies.⁣ Here’s a ⁤simple‍ table of​ tools you ⁤might find⁣ beneficial:

Tool Purpose
Truffle Smart contract development ​& testing
Hardhat Development⁣ environment for Ethereum
GraphQL Data ​query‍ language for​ APIs
prometheus Monitoring system for microservices

Q&A

Q&A: Understanding⁢ Proto-Danksharding: A ⁣Step ⁤Toward Full Implementation

Q1: ⁤What is Proto-Danksharding?
A: Proto-Danksharding is⁤ an ⁤intermediate scaling solution for Ethereum designed to enhance transaction ⁤throughput and ​data​ availability. It introduces ‍a new way of organizing‍ data ⁣and smart ⁣contracts to facilitate easier communication ‌and⁤ processing,⁣ essentially⁣ paving‍ the way for full Danksharding.


Q2: ‌How does Proto-Danksharding differ⁢ from⁢ traditional sharding methods?
A: ​Unlike traditional sharding, which​ divides the blockchain into ⁤multiple ⁤shards to⁢ process⁢ transactions in parallel, Proto-danksharding integrates a more ⁤flexible ‍and efficient approach. It⁤ allows for ⁢dynamic allocation of‍ resources‍ and⁤ data,⁢ placing less ⁣strain on the network while still maintaining security and​ integrity.


Q3: why is⁣ there a ​need for Proto-Danksharding?
A: As⁤ Ethereum continues to grow, the network‌ experiences increased‌ congestion and ​higher​ transaction fees. Proto-Danksharding aims to alleviate these‍ issues by enabling greater ‍scalability ​and efficiency in ​handling multiple⁣ transactions simultaneously,‍ ultimately⁣ enhancing user ‍experience.


Q4: ‌What are‌ the potential benefits of implementing ​Proto-Danksharding?
A: The implementation of Proto-Danksharding can lead to ​significant benefits including ⁢improved transaction speeds, reduced costs for users, ​enhanced data‌ availability, and ‍greater overall ‍capacity for dApps⁤ (decentralized applications) to operate more seamlessly.


Q5:⁢ What challenges might arise during ‌the transition to Proto-Danksharding?
A: Challenges may include ensuring security and decentralization ​during the transition,⁢ aligning updates with ⁤existing Ethereum ⁣protocols, and educating developers and users about the ⁢new system. Additionally, technical ⁢hurdles in integrating with various⁣ decentralized applications must be addressed.


Q6: How does⁢ Proto-Danksharding fit into ‍the⁤ long-term vision for⁤ Ethereum?
A: Proto-Danksharding is part ‍of ethereum’s ⁢broader roadmap for scalability,‍ including ⁣the ‌eventual transition to full‍ Danksharding.⁤ It serves as a critical stepping ⁣stone ‌by⁤ providing valuable insights ⁣and technology⁢ that can be⁤ refined and expanded upon in future upgrades.


Q7: When‍ can we expect to see ‍full implementation‍ of Danksharding?
A: While ‍specific timelines are subject to change, the development ‍community⁣ is making strides toward‌ full ⁣implementation‍ of​ Danksharding. Updates will⁢ be guided by testing,community feedback,and the ‌evolving needs of the ⁣Ethereum‍ network,with the intention of rolling out enhancements progressively ⁤over the coming years.


Q8: ‍How ⁢can ‌developers prepare for the⁢ changes introduced⁢ by Proto-Danksharding?
A: Developers should familiarize themselves with the underlying ​principles of Proto-Danksharding, participate in community ⁤discussions, and​ experiment with new tools ​and frameworks ⁣being developed. Engaging⁣ with the Ethereum ⁢community and staying informed about best ‍practices will be crucial for a smooth transition.


Q9: Are there any real-world examples ⁤of Proto-Danksharding in action?
A: ⁢While Proto-Danksharding is still in experimental stages, test networks have demonstrated⁣ its potential. ⁣Developers ‌and researchers are currently using​ these test environments to assess the ⁢scalability improvements ​and operational efficiencies, providing a glimpse into how⁣ the⁤ technology might⁣ perform in live⁢ settings.


Q10: Where can ⁣I find⁣ more ‌details ⁣on Proto-Danksharding?
A: Additional resources can be found on Ethereum’s‍ official documentation,⁤ community forums, and by⁣ following reputable blockchain news outlets. ⁤Engaging with seminars, webinars, and discussions ​hosted by ‍experts in‌ the field can ⁤also provide​ deeper insights into Proto-Danksharding and its implications for the​ future‍ of⁤ Ethereum.

Wrapping⁢ Up

proto-danksharding represents a pivotal step towards enhancing the Ethereum blockchain’s scalability and efficiency. By breaking down⁢ data into ⁣manageable ​chunks ⁤and optimizing how⁣ transactions are processed, this innovative approach promises to alleviate ​network ‌congestion and lower fees,‍ ultimately facilitating a more robust ​decentralized ecosystem.As Ethereum continues to evolve, ‍the contributions ‌of proto-danksharding⁢ will ⁢be crucial in addressing‌ the​ challenges of scalability while maintaining security and decentralization. ⁣Understanding its mechanisms ⁣and implications‍ is⁢ essential for⁢ developers, investors, and users⁢ alike as ⁣we move forward into a⁤ future where blockchain ⁤technology can sustain broader applications and‌ a larger user base. As the community prepares⁤ for full implementation,‌ remaining informed about⁢ these advancements will⁤ be vital‍ in harnessing the full⁤ potential⁤ of Ethereum’s​ capabilities.

Previous Article

Understanding Composability in DeFi: dApps as Interoperable Legos

Next Article

Understanding Blockchain Explorers: Tools for Viewing Transactions

You might be interested in …